"If you used to live here, why did you leave?" Amethysta inquired, her gaze fixed on Isaias, who carried an air of solemnity.

"It's our fate, Princess," Isaias sighed heavily, as if his words had a secret in that. His words left Amethysta feeling a mix of pity and unease which she couldn't pinpoint, causing her to create a bit of distance between them. She couldn't deny that she didn't quite trust this man, despite the captivating aura he exuded.

"Why do you keep calling me Princess? That night, you called me Angel, and now it's Princess?" Amethysta questioned with confusion. Isaias chuckled, finding amusement in her innocence.

"Because you are a princess," Isaias stated, causing Amethysta's cheeks to flush. She shook her head, trying to dismiss the flattery. However, their conversation was interrupted by Isaias' phone ringing.

"Excuse me, Princess," Isaias said, excusing himself as his phone rang. Amethysta nodded, and he moved a few steps away to answer the call, having a brief conversation before returning to her side.

"I'm sorry, Princess, but I have to go now. Let's meet another day," Isaias apologized, preparing to leave.

"Mr. Icarus, here's your coat," Amethysta said, taking off the coat he had lent her and returning it to him. He smiled and accepted it, casually draping it over his shoulder.

"Your pheromones smell good, Princess. See you later," Isaias commented with a sly grin, causing Amethysta to flinch. She knew that it wasn't her natural pheromones he was referring to, but the artificial ones created by her father. It made her uneasy. what if Icarus found her secret. As Isaias walked away, she exhaled deeply, her thoughts a whirlwind of confusion.

"He startled me. I was worried he'd discovered something. But why's he using different names for me? It's puzzling," she thought, gently rubbing her hands together as she walked towards the venue.

"Sweetie, where'd you disappear to? I looked everywhere for you," Patrick said, showing his concern when he saw her.

"Just needed a breather, Dad," Amethysta replied, trying to ease his worries.

"Okay, let's head back. The party's almost over."

"What about Eira and Mateo?" Amethysta asked, scanning the area for the couple.

"They're nowhere to be seen. Probably having a private chat. Let's go; otherwise, we'll be late. You've got college tomorrow, right?" Patrick confirmed. Amethysta nodded, and both father and daughter left the venue. It was their engagement party, yet they seemed to have disappeared mysteriously. She pushed those thoughts away, following her father and forgetting the chaos that had occurred moments earlier.

Patrick drove them home, and Amethysta sat in the front passenger seat. As the confined space, soon the car filled with a faint smell of pheromones. Patrick furrowed his brow when the scent hit his nostrils.

"Where did you wander off to? Did you run into any alphas?" Patrick inquired. Amethysta's eyes widened, when Patrick asked a question. How could she forget that her father was also a werewolf? She nervously swallowed.

"I just took a stroll by the lake near our territory for some fresh air. I came back to the venue when you found me," Amethysta replied, trying to hide who she encountered with on the lakeside.

"What? You went to that lake?" Patrick's voice quivered for a moment.

"Yeah, any issue with that? It's just a lake, Dad... why are you overreacting?," Amethysta innocently asked.

"It's not just any lake, Amy. It's a source of nightmares for many parents in our pack. Please, don't go there again, Okay," Patrick explained.

"What...then why did I never hear of any tragedy about that lake, Dad? Please don't use lame reason, dad," She rolled her eyes at her father since she knew how protective her father was. perhaps it was another story of his to make her stay away from Alphas.

"I'm telling yo. So, stay away from there, and it's not a lame reason. you can check the journal, honey. It's for your own good. not to mention, You are a human girl. what if someone came across you and that territory isn't in our pack." Patrick insisted. Amethysta's face darkened in thoughts since her father was right.

"And be cautious around alphas. They mustn't find out you're human, not a werewolf. Those artificial pheromones won't fool them if they have even the slightest suspicion about your scent," Patrick cautioned.

"Okay, Dad," Amethysta stammered, keeping the truth about her encounter with the mixed-blooded alpha hidden. With a confused mind, she headed to her room once they arrived home.

The next day brought a fresh start. Patrick dropped Amethysta off at college, and she found Eira already waiting, appearing disheveled.

"What happened to you? Why are you limping?" Amethysta asked with concern as they walked towards their class.

"You traitor... how could you abandon me with him?" Eira complained, her voice tinged with irritation.

"He's your fiancé. I couldn't just stay there," Amethysta retorted as they settled into their respective seats.

"So, how was last night?" Amethysta playfully wiggled her eyebrows. Eira's face lit up, and she leaned in closer.

"Damn... it was crazy... he's an absolute beast in bed. You know, no one has satisfied me like he did. I almost fainted after four rounds," Eira raved, her eyes filled with desire.

"I never thought I'd hear you giving someone props for their bedroom skills. I've decided to keep him as my boy toy. He knows how to please," Eira exclaimed excitedly, causing their classmates to shoot disapproving glances their way. Amethysta covered her mouth with her palm, offering an awkward smile to their peers.

"Keep it down, Eira... they might get the wrong idea," Amethysta cautioned, rolling her eyes at her friend's explicit comments.

"I don't care if it's him. Honestly, I'm head over heels," Eira declared, nearly shouting, unaware of the discomfort their conversation was causing. Amethysta sighed, attempting to steer the conversation in a different direction.

"You said something else when he paid no attention to you... Scoffs..." Amethysta rolled her eyes irritably.

"Forget about that. That was in the past, and now he's completely into me. I'm more than content," Eira gushed, already lost in her daydreams about her fiancé. The class started, putting an end to their conversation.

During the lecture, Amethysta whispered, catching Eira's attention, “I saw him again.”

"Who?" Eira inquired.

"Mr. Icarus... The bar guy who was my date for dare..." Amethysta was cut off as Eira exclaimed in surprise.

"The fuck?!" She exclaimed.

"Eira!"

The professor called out her name, and Eira rose from her seat slowly.

"Out of my class," he pointed to the door. Eira awkwardly left the classroom, taking her time. Soon, her friend joined her.

"What are you doing here?" Amethysta asked.

"How on earth did you end up here? Did you do something to tick him off?" Eira countered.

"I left my phone on. Since I didn't put it on silent, I received a bunch of notifications that annoyed him. He kicked me out," Amethysta giggled.

"You're a troublemaker..." Both of them headed to the canteen. Amethysta glanced at her phone, and once again, it chimed with a message from Icarus. She swallowed nervously and walked away.

After her father's warning, she felt apprehensive about talking to any male, even if they were beta males. What if they figured out she wasn't a werewolf?

"Tell me, how did the meeting with him go? Did he do anything strange?" Eira asked.

"No, nothing like that. He just gave me his coat because it was chilly by the lake near of territory," Amethysta explained.

"Wait, you went to that lake?" Amethysta nodded, and Eira's eyes widened in shock. Since childhood, that lake had been the source of numerous nightmares due to the terrifying stories circulating in the territory.
